This print showcases a breathtaking fresco of the Madonna and Child, located in St. Mary's Church (Bieta Maryam) in the Wollo region of Lalibela, Ethiopia. The image beautifully captures the essence of Christianity and religious devotion that is deeply rooted in Ethiopian culture. The vibrant colors and intricate details of this contemporary artwork are truly mesmerizing. The vertical composition allows us to fully appreciate the majesty and grace emanating from the figures of Madonna and Child. Their serene expressions evoke a sense of tranquility and spiritual significance. Lalibela, known for its ancient rock-hewn churches, holds great historical importance as a pilgrimage site for Christians around the world.
